Entry requirements for international students applying to Baylor University include:
- Undergraduate Admissions: Official secondary school (high school) transcripts and graduation certificates with certified English translations. Standardized test scores (SAT or ACT) are optional for standard undergraduate admission. Evaluation focuses on high school academic performance, course rigor, and cumulative grade point average.
- Graduate Admissions: A recognized bachelor's degree from an accredited higher education institution equivalent to a U.S. baccalaureate. Required application documents include official post-secondary transcripts, Statement of Purpose (SOP), letters of recommendation, and a current resume or CV. GRE or GMAT requirements vary by individual academic department.
- Application Documents: Copy of a valid passport identification page and official proof of financial capability (bank statements and affidavit of financial support) required for F-1 student visa and I-20 issuance.
